云免服务器资源监控:有效监控CPU、内存和磁盘使用情况
在当今数字化时代,云计算已成为企业IT基础设施的重要组成部分。对于使用云免服务器的企业或个人来说,如何有效地监控服务器的资源使用情况,尤其是CPU、内存和磁盘等关键组件的性能,是确保系统稳定运行的关键。本文将探讨如何通过有效的监控手段来管理这些资源。
CPU使用率监控
CPU是服务器的核心计算单元,其性能直接关系到整个系统的响应速度和处理能力。为了确保CPU能够高效工作,我们需要对其进行实时监控。常见的监控指标包括CPU利用率(%)、每秒上下文切换次数、中断次数等。当CPU长期处于高负载状态时,可能会导致应用程序响应变慢甚至崩溃,因此需要及时调整应用配置或者增加服务器实例以分担压力。
云服务商通常会提供内置的监控工具,如AWS CloudWatch、阿里云Monitor等,它们可以自动收集并展示各个维度下的CPU数据,帮助用户快速定位问题所在。也可以借助开源软件Prometheus配合Grafana进行更深入细致的数据分析。
内存使用情况监测
内存作为临时存储空间,在多任务处理过程中扮演着重要角色。如果可用内存不足,则可能导致页面交换频繁发生,从而严重影响系统性能。定期检查内存占用量及其变化趋势是非常必要的。
除了关注总的物理内存大小之外,还应该留意swap分区的使用状况。如果发现swap被大量使用,则说明当前物理内存已经接近极限,此时应当考虑优化程序代码减少不必要的对象创建或是扩大ECS规格。同样地,云平台提供的仪表板可以帮助我们轻松获取相关统计数据,并设置警报阈值以便第一时间收到通知。
磁盘I/O与存储空间监视
磁盘读写操作是影响数据库查询效率以及文件传输速率的主要因素之一。为了保证良好的用户体验,必须密切关注磁盘I/O等待时间、读/写吞吐量等参数。同时也要预防因磁盘满载而引起的意外宕机事件。
大多数云服务提供商都允许用户自定义告警规则,一旦检测到异常波动就会立即触发邮件或短信提醒。另外还可以利用一些第三方插件比如Zabbix来进行更加全面深入地跟踪记录,从多个角度评估整体健康状况。
合理规划并严格执行针对CPU、内存及磁盘的各项监测措施有助于提高云免服务器的安全性和可靠性。通过选择合适的工具和服务,我们可以更好地理解资源消耗模式,提前预测潜在风险点,并采取相应措施加以防范。最终实现成本控制与性能优化之间的平衡。
本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/45008.html
其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。